Ingredients:

  • 1 lb ground beef (80/20 blend)
  • 4 oz feta cheese, crumbled
  • 1/4 cup fresh parsley, finely chopped
  • 2 tablespoons fresh mint, finely chopped
  • 1 clove garlic, minced
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 4 burger buns
  • Lettuce, tomato, and red onion slices (optional)
  • Tzatziki sauce or your favorite condiment (optional)

Instructions:

  1. Gather all ingredients and equipment; finely chop parsley and mint, and mince garlic.
  2. In a mixing bowl, combine ground beef, crumbled feta, parsley, mint, garlic, salt, and pepper. Add olive oil and mix until just combined.
  3. Divide mixture into 4 equal portions and shape into patties, about 3/4-inch thick with a slight indentation.
  4. Refrigerate patties for at least 30 minutes to firm up.
  5. Preheat grill to medium-high heat.
  6. Place patties on the grill; cook for 5-6 minutes on one side, then flip and cook for another 5-6 minutes until the internal temperature reaches 160°F.
  7. Remove burgers from grill; let rest for a few minutes before serving on buns with desired toppings and condiments.
